Enter Soothe, the new massage-on-demand service and app (available on IOS or Android) that recently launched in major cities across the U.S.,  including Los Angeles, San Diego, Miami/Ft. Lauderdale, San Francisco, Seattle, and is now here in DC!

Founded by tech entrepreneur, Merlin Kauffman, who started Soothe after becoming disenchanted with the limited operating hours of traditional day spas and advance-notice booking requirements (we concur!), Soothe allows clients to book a same-day appointment with a licensed certified massage therapist in the privacy of their own home, office or hotel room, with as little as 60 minutes advance notice! Massage appointments are offered between the hours of 9am-midnight every day of the week, including holidays (speaking of stress). Soothe’s services include Swedish, Deep Tissue, Sports and Couples massage in treatment lengths of 60-90-120 minutes for a fixed fee that includes gratuity and taxes.

Clients can book appointments 24 hours/seven days a week via the app and website, or during business hours by calling the Soothe toll-free number (800-960-7668).
